Muslim Charities Fund

The Muslim Mosques and Charitable Trusts or ‘’Wakf Act’ states that there shall be a fund administered by the Wakf Board of Sri Lanka. In accordance to that The Muslim Charities Fund was established and all the mosques, shrines, trusts shall be make a contribution from the net income of the religious institution after the thirty first day of each month. A contribution at the rate of 6% from the mosques and 10% from shrines and trust should be paid to the Director to be credited to the fund.

The board may invest the money of this fund for all or any of the following purposes;

  • Building, restoration and maintenance of mosques
  • Relief of poverty among Muslims
  • The advancement of the education of the Muslims
  • The advancement of Islam generally
  • Any other purpose beneficial to Muslims
